As well as the lowered tolerance of alcohol, there are a number of other complications involved in alcohol consumption after brain injury. hope house sober living in lafayette laWebThis leaflet gives general advice for adults who are returning home after a head injury. General advice. When you return home: Have a responsible adult stay with you for the first 24 hours after leaving hospital. Have plenty of rest and avoid stressful situations for at least 24 hours.
